“Great Staff and Location”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ed February 10, 2013

Okay, so we were only there for one night, but I must say, it was memorable. The exceptional staff and their superb customer service, made our stay!. Loved the history of the inn, which dates back to the late 1800s. The accommodations were very nice with comfortable beds and a nice large shower, which made for a relaxing stay. I will admit that there was quite a bit of upper level floor noise, but to me, that's part of the experience of staying in an old inn!

The breakfast included quiches, biscuits, fruit, cereals, pastries, juices, and coffee, so I think that there is enough to suit most tastes.

We wanted to eat at 45 Bistro, but we were there during Savannah's Restaurant Week, so many of the notable restaurants were already booked, so I cannot comment, but I've heard that it is a very good place to dine.

We went to Savannah to shop, but if I were to go again, I would concentrate on the history of the area. To me, that would be worth it far more than the shopping experience, which was awful!!

Room Tip: Room 322 was very nice, with two queen beds, and plenty of room.

“All you need to know is this is the 4th time I've stayed at this hotel”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ed February 8, 2013

I first visited Savannah a few years ago as part of a multi city road-trip. My friend and I stayed at the Marshall House and absolutely loved it. Since then I have made it my business to get back to Savannah whenever I could, and I have always stayed at the Marshall House. I recently stayed there again for the fourth time, this time with my wife and another couple. We love everything about this place. It feels like old Savannah. It is very charming and has it's own personality in a way a chain hotel wouldn't. The staff is very friendly and helpful. Our room was a bit small, but I think that it to be expected at such an old hotel. We loved that they had a wine and cheese reception in the parlor one of the nights we stayed. I know it made me feel a lot fancier than I am. There is a continental breakfast served in a beautiful atrium. I've eaten a lot of continental breakfast's in my time, but this one was certainly in the nicest setting I can remember. The food was fine, although it wouldn't have killed them to put out something hot, like bacon. It was mostly danish, bagels, etc. Another great thing about the Marshall House is the location. It is right in the middle of the historic district of Savannah. You are only a few blocks from River Street, and Broughton Street which is where the Marshall House is has a lot of great shopping and restaurants itself. Also, I am a person who is very particular about sleep. Even though the Marshall House is in a great location, I could never hear any street noise at all. If you;re visiting Savannah, stay at the Marshall House. You will absolutely love it!

Official Description (provided by the hotel):
The Marshall House. Originally built as the first hotel in our fair city, this is one of the most unique boutique hotels in Savannah. Offering 68 guest rooms and a perfect downtown location on Broughton Street, The Marshall House is ideally situated right in the heart of Savannah's historic district. Coastal Living magazine named The Marshall House among its top 20 favorite lodgings, and the Travel Channel featured The Marshall House on its "Great Hotels" program. Original windows, pinewood floors and claw-foot tubs in some rooms are among the charming attributes that make The Marshall House one of the most popular Savannah historic inns. Guests especially enjoy the suite that opens onto a classic wrought-iron veranda complete with rocking chairs and ceiling fans.
